Till this weekend, baseball’s injured listing was noticeably naked to start out the 2026 season. Then, starting with Blue Jays catcher Alejandro Kirk on Friday, the celebs went down in fast succession. The Cubs misplaced two of their high beginning pitchers, Cade Horton and Matthew Boyd, in consecutive days. Becoming a member of them on the IL are two of the highest gamers within the Nationwide League, Mets left fielder Juan Soto and Dodgers shortstop Mookie Betts, and among the finest pitchers within the American League, Astros ace Hunter Brown. Every of these three groups has a share of first place in the meanwhile, making these particularly high-leverage accidents.
It’s uncommon for misfortune to befall the Mets till they’ve an extended run of success, as this group’s curse is one which is aware of how to attract out the denouement till essentially the most poetic time. However which will come later, as Soto’s harm seems to be the least extreme of the three gamers concerned.
Working from first to 3rd on a Bo Bichette single on Friday in San Francisco, Soto tweaked his calf muscle and was changed by Tyrone Taylor. After an MRI revealed a pressure, fairly than one thing extra severe, the Mets waited two days earlier than in the end deciding on Monday to place Soto on the IL. In saying the roster transfer, the group mentioned, “A typical return to play for any such harm is roughly 2-3 weeks.” That timeframe would make this the longest IL stint of Soto’s largely injury-free profession. That is solely his fourth main league IL stint and first since 2021, when he missed 10 video games with a strained left shoulder. Earlier than that, he was on the COVID IL for the primary eight video games of 2020 attributable to potential publicity to the virus, and in 2019, he spent the minimal 10 days on the IL for again spasms. For the reason that begin of the 2022 season, he has performed in 640 out of 658 group video games, making him one of many healthiest gamers in baseball throughout that span.
My preliminary thought was that the Mets would go along with a platoon of Brett Baty and Taylor in left subject, however Baty bought the beginning in proper subject on Saturday and was scratched with a jammed thumb on Sunday, so it’s a little bit arduous to gauge how a lot the group plans on utilizing Jared Younger, who began each video games in left subject this weekend.
I ran the ZiPS projections for a number of eventualities, and as you’d count on, Soto’s harm has little impression on the Mets’ playoff odds as a result of he isn’t anticipated to overlook a lot time. I additionally checked out how an extended absence would change the chances, however bear in mind, there’s completely nothing at this stage that signifies these are even distant prospects.

Subsequent up now we have Betts, who exited Saturday’s recreation with again ache after scoring a run within the first inning of the Dodgers’ 10-5 win over the Nationals. He acquired an MRI and was identified with an indirect pressure. The restoration time for an indirect pressure is often about 4 to 6 weeks. Even when he wants longer than that to return to the lineup, he ought to nonetheless have loads of time to salvage his season after getting off to a sluggish begin. Throughout his first eight video games, he was batting .179/.281/.429 with two dwelling runs and a 101 wRC+.

Betts stayed wholesome all through the 2025 marketing campaign, excluding a minor toe harm, however a protracted abdomen sickness within the preseason prompted him to lose a great deal of weight, and really possible contributed to his having his worst offensive season since he was a prospect enjoying within the New York-Penn League practically 15 years in the past. The hope was that, after a full offseason to get again into enjoying form, he would get pleasure from a bounce-back 12 months. That mentioned, he’s Mookie Betts; we definitely shouldn’t count on that he received’t have a robust 2026 season, nevertheless it’s undoubtedly a disappointment that his resurgence has been delayed.
The Dodgers don’t seem to have fairly the depth that they used to, however the alternative choice at shortstop is fairly clear, with Miguel Rojas and the recalled Hyeseong Kim splitting time there. Whereas a Rojas/Kim platoon can be at or close to the underside of a shortstop positional energy rating, that’s largely because of the intense competitors on the spot than any inadequacy on their half. And the excellent news for the Dodgers is that the projections typically agree that they’re the strongest group in baseball. Contemplating they have already got a three-game cushion within the NL West, they need to be tremendous.

Lastly, we come to Brown. That is doubtlessly the scariest of the three accidents: Brown is a pitcher, shoulders are a scary physique half for pitchers, and the extent of the harm isn’t but identified, no less than to the general public. Whereas ZiPS was extra optimistic than the opposite projection techniques on the Astros, it did see there being vital draw back danger for them, provided that a lot of their worth comes from comparatively few gamers. A kind of comparatively few gamers is Brown, who completed third within the AL Cy Younger voting final 12 months. The departure of Framber Valdez over the offseason made Brown’s place as the muse of the rotation much more essential. The Astros are usually not projected to be in as sturdy a place because the Dodgers or Mets, so dropping a number of wins right here might show to be detrimental.
ZiPS can also be not notably enthralled with Houston’s choices to interchange Brown. The projection for Cody Bolton, who made his first main league begin final evening, is a 4.94 ERA as a full-time starter, and he’s day-to-day in the meanwhile after getting hit by a tough comebacker off the bat of Edouard Julien. My imply pc is extra optimistic about Spencer Arrighetti and Colton Gordon, each extra possible replacements for Brown over the long run than Bolton, nevertheless it sees them each as merely competent fourth of fifth starters, which is a fairly large drop-off from a professional Cy Younger contender.
